Career Role (IT Governance & Incident Restoration) Description
IT Security Analyst (Incident Response) Investigates and resolves IT security incidents, ensuring business continuity and data protection. Strong incident management skills are crucial.
IT Auditor (Governance, Risk & Compliance) Conducts audits to ensure compliance with IT governance frameworks and regulations, identifying and mitigating risks. Experience in IT risk management is highly valued.
IT Governance Manager Develops and implements IT governance policies and procedures, aligning IT strategies with business objectives. Requires expertise in IT governance frameworks.
Cybersecurity Incident Responder Leads incident response efforts, coordinating activities to contain, eradicate, and recover from cyberattacks. Deep knowledge of incident restoration is paramount.
Data Loss Prevention Specialist Focuses on preventing data breaches and minimizing data loss. Expertise in data governance and security is needed.

A Graduate Certificate in IT Governance Incident Restoration provides specialized training in managing and recovering from IT security incidents. This program equips professionals with the knowledge and skills to effectively handle breaches, minimizing damage and ensuring business continuity.


Learning outcomes typically include mastering incident response methodologies, understanding IT risk management frameworks like NIST Cybersecurity Framework and ISO 27001, and developing expertise in digital forensics and data recovery techniques. Students also gain proficiency in regulatory compliance and incident reporting.
